Greg Garland to become President and CEO of Chevron Phillips Chemical Company

THE WOODLANDS, Texas (April 1, 2008) -Chevron Phillips Chemical Company LLC's (Chevron Phillips Chemical) Board of Directors has elected Greg Garland to become President and CEO of the company, effective April 1, 2008. Garland replaces Raymond I. Wilcox, who is retiring. 

Garland has extensive experience in the chemicals industry within the company itself and with one of Chevron Phillips Chemical's shareholders. Before his election to President and CEO, Garland served Chevron Phillips Chemical as senior vice president, planning & specialty chemicals. His prior experience also includes serving as general manager of Qatar/Middle East for Phillips Petroleum Company (now ConocoPhillips), a position he was named to in 1997. From 1995 to 1997, he served as general manager of natural gas liquids after serving as manager of planning and development in planning and technology. From 1992 to 1994, Mr. Garland was manager of the K-Resin® business unit.

Garland began his career with Phillips in 1980 as a project engineer for the Plastics Technical Center.  Between 1982 and 1986, Garland worked as a sales engineer for Phillips' plastics resins and from 1986 to 1988 was a business service manager for advanced materials. From 1988 to 1989, he was business development director in Bartlesville, Oklahoma.  In 1989, he became olefins manager for chemicals.

Garland received a Bachelor of Science degree in chemical engineering from Texas A&M University in 1980. He is a member of the Chemical Engineering Industrial Advisory Board for Texas A&M University.

About Chevron Phillips Chemical Company LLC


Chevron Phillips Chemical Company LLC is one of the world's top producers of olefins and polyolefins and is a leading supplier of aromatics, alpha olefins, styrenics, specialty chemicals, piping and proprietary plastics. The company has approximately $7.2 billion in assets, operates 37 manufacturing and research facilities in eight countries, and employs approximately 5,300 people worldwide. The company is equally owned by Chevron Corporation and ConocoPhillips, and is headquartered in The Woodlands, Texas.
